None. The ethereum killers are already an old legend that is many years old. In so many years, if it were possible, it would have happened, just as the bitcoin killer would have proven itself long ago, if it existed. But Ethereum holds the lead among smart contracts and is unlikely to be displaced by anyone, especially after the introduction of EIP-1559, which made the asset deflationary and attractive for long-term investing. Other smart contract platforms will also do well, but are unlikely to take the No. 1 spot in this ranking.
ethereum killer only a story that never ended and none of them able to totally compete or beat ethereum. Solana which is recognized as ethereum killer have network trouble several times. ethereum with newest update still be best smart contract platform in this market, another platform only give us an alternative with lower transaction fee. this problem will also solved when sharding applied in second version.

none of any smart contract blockchain out there could become a real ethereum killer for the simple fact that most of them are just trying to modify ETH and add some falvour into it.
nothing significant other than reducing the gas required that has become fundamental for newer smart contract project as of now.
even this reduction in gas is like illusion because if the smart contract eventually become more and more famous the gas will definitely going up just like in ETH since this gas fee problem isn’t solved fundamentally.
